Common questions

Is hearing aids profitable to sell on Amazon United States?
The niche generates $41.2M/yr across 46 tracked products. 27 of 33 products launched in the last 360 days are still selling. 90-day search growth is +14.3%. Flapen's verdict: Worth a look (58/100).
How competitive is the hearing aids niche?
26 brands and 52 sellers compete. The top 5 products take 43% of clicks and top 5 brands hold 57% of demand.
What do buyers complain about in hearing aids?
Top complaints mined from reviews: Functionality-Overall, Size-Overall, Durability. The return rate is 13.3% — above our launch gate.
When does demand for hearing aids peak?
Demand is steady year-round — the busiest month runs 1.4× the quietest.
What does it cost to enter the hearing aids niche?
Listings span $31.21–$1771.47; the average listing price is $231.09 (sweet spot $15–$100). The average incumbent carries 553 reviews — the moat a new listing must climb.
